A trio of classic jetliners awaiting the cutters torch at Shannon. From left to right they are;

N46D Boeing B707-138B c/n 18739. Formerly VH-EBL Qantas. N107BN Braniff. PK-MBA Merpati Nusantara. N46D Omega Air

5N-ABJ Boeing B707-3F9C c/n 20474. Formerly with Nigeria Airways.

EL-AKD Boeing B720-023B c/n 18030. Formerly N7544A American Airlines. OD-AFW Middle East Airlines. EL-AKD Omega Air. I believe the tailfin of this one has been preserved, and can be found near the terminal at Shannon Airport.
